U.S. Airlines Lobbying Against Gulf Carriers Has Failed

The trigger for an unprecedented lobbying campaign was likely this: Emirates launched daily flights from Milan to New York on Oct. 1, 2013. The flights were in line with the open skies agreement between the U.S. and the United Arab Emirates, but they were a shock to American Airlines, Delta Air...
